Rating Reviewer : Yuka
Reasonable choice for low budget
Although the districts around Omonia square do not produce an impression of well-being, the hotel is quite tolerable. The room we had was small (one must move the bed to be able to open the fridge) but cozy, clean and quiet at night. Bathroom modest, but acceptable. Frugal meal for breakfast. Good connection to all the sights (metro or afoot).

"Trip to Athens"
I was really worried about staying at Marina Hotel in Athens, but due to my low budget I thought it would be ok. My concerns appeared to be valid when I got out of the Metro at Omonia Station and couldn't find the hotel. It is really hard to find but we found it thanks to some locals who didn’t know where it was but got us close. I was pleasantly surprised at hotel upon check-in. Everyone at the hotel was extremely friendly and the lobby was pretty nice. The rooms were standard European rooms with a balcony. I didn't have a tub (not a surprise) but overall the experience was enjoyable. The breakfast was hard boiled eggs, meat, cheese, cereal, bread, jam, coffee and OJ. I ate it to save money and it wasn't the end of the world. The location of the hotel is excellent because it is close to the Metro at Omonia Station and other shops. It is about 15 minutes (fast walking) to the Plaka and the Acropolis. However, like many others said, the area isn't ideal. The hotel is located next to dumpsters of trash and a lot of people are hanging around. I didn't feel scared at any point and no one bothered us (Us, meaning three American female 20 somethings). After 12am, the area becomes flooded with drug users and they were too high to bother us. I never took a cab once during my entire stay (3 days) nor did I feel it was needed (due to safety or distance). Overall, Athens is a busy, polluted city. I enjoyed my stay and am glad of the experiences I had. You can do Athens in two days. We stayed there while we waited for a friend before heading out to the islands. We also returned to the Marina Hotel on our last day of vacation before heading to the airport. The second room we received was very nice (a triple) and had a wonderful bathroom. I would definitely stay at Hotel Marina again without a doubt.
